1. A liquid-cooling system for a dynamoelectric machine'"'"'s rotor having a rotatably mounted shaft with a central bore therethrough;

  • a rim mounted on said shaft; and

    a multiplicity of salient poles mounted about a periphery of said rim, each of said salient poles including a coil of conductor;

    said cooling system comprising;

    (A) a plurality of axial-coolant pipes including an intake pipe, and an outtake pipe concentrically disposed about said intake pipe;

    (B) a rotor inlet pipe connected to said intake pipe, and connectable at its other end to an external coolant supply system;

    (C) a rotor discharge pipe connected to said outtake pipe, and connectable to said external coolant supply system;

    (D) a manifold including a plurality of arcuately-shaped coolant pipes;

    (E) a plurality of radially-directed pipes which hydraulically connect to said manifold, a preselected number of said radially-directed pipes being connected to said manifold to carry coolant to said salient poles, an other preselected number of said radially-directed pipes connected to said manifold to carry coolant away from said salient poles;

    (F) a distribution block which is connected to said axial-coolant pipes and to said radially-directed pipes, said distribution block being disposed in said bore and including a base having pipe-connecting features and means for covering said base;

    (G) means for circulating coolant within each of said salient poles; and

    (H) means for connecting said manifold to said coolant circulating means.
